Seeing a therapist can have various benefits for a person’s psychological health and wellbeing. Here are some of the benefits of seeing a therapist from a psychological perspective:

Increased self-awareness
Among the main benefits of seeing a therapist is increased self-awareness. A therapist can assist you identify patterns in your feelings, behaviors, and ideas, in addition to the underlying beliefs and values that drive them. By becoming more knowledgeable about these patterns, you can acquire a much deeper understanding of yourself and your motivations, which can cause personal development and development.

Improved emotional guideline
Emotional policy is the capability to manage and manage one’s emotions in an adaptive and healthy way. Seeing a therapist can assist people find out and practice psychological policy techniques, such as deep breathing and mindfulness, that can be useful in managing hard emotions and lowering tension.

Better social relationships
Interpersonal relationships are a crucial part of mental health and wellbeing. Seeing a therapist can assist people enhance their interaction skills, assertiveness, and empathy, which can result in much healthier and more fulfilling relationships with others.

Increased problem-solving abilities
Treatment can likewise assist individuals establish problem-solving abilities. By dealing with a therapist, individuals can learn to method issues in a more organized and efficient method, determine potential options, and make decisions that are aligned with their worths and objectives.

Enhanced self-confidence
Self-confidence describes a person’s sense of self-regard and value. Seeing a therapist can help individuals determine and challenge negative self-talk and beliefs that can contribute to low self-confidence. Through therapy, people can learn to develop a more favorable and practical self-image, which can result in increased self-confidence and self-worth.

Enhanced coping abilities
Coping skills are methods and strategies that people utilize to handle tension and misfortune. Seeing a therapist can help individuals establish and practice coping skills that are tailored to their particular requirements and preferences. Coping skills can include mindfulness, relaxation strategies, problem-solving, and social support, to name a few.

Reduced symptoms of mental illness
Treatment can also be effective in reducing signs of mental disorder, such as anxiety, stress and anxiety, and trauma (PTSD). Therapists use evidence-based treatments, such as c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T), dialectical behavior therapy (DBT), and eye motion desensitization and reprocessing (EMDR), to help individuals handle symptoms and enhance their general lifestyle.
